使用AIF自定义出站xml邮件的最佳方法是什么?

时间:2013-08-28 16:48:52

标签: xml axapta x++ dynamics-ax-2012 aif

我找到了一种方法:它是从AIFDocument类派生的类中的覆盖序列化方法,该方法是从AIF文档向导创建的,但我认为这不是正确的方法而且我我正在寻找这项任务的最佳实践。

自定义是添加一些不包含在查询DataSource中的部分(Elements),重命名标记,添加输出计算值,这些值依赖于例如显示方法之类的记录类型等。

2 个答案:

答案 0 :(得分:0)

您可以实现AIF管道组件,该组件是实现接口AifPipelineComponent的类。有关提供XSLT转换的示例,请参阅类AifXmlTransform。 实现该类后,您只需将其添加到AIF端口see MSDN

答案 1 :(得分:0)

您可以为服务使用出站AIF端口,然后设置.net程序集转换以使用xml消息执行任何操作。

以下是一些信息:http://technet.microsoft.com/en-us/library/hh696875.aspx